What happens when God stops warning and starts revealing?

In today’s episode of Five Minute Bible, we move into Exodus 7–9, where resistance gives way to confrontation. The requests have been made. The signs have been shown. And now the conflict turns openly theological.

These chapters force a question Pharaoh refuses to answer. Who actually rules the world? Not in theory. Not in title. But in power. As signs escalate into judgment, what once looked like political defiance begins to expose something far deeper—allegiance, authority, and a throne that will not yield.

As you read today, keep this guiding question in mind:
What happens when truth is revealed, but still rejected?

Watch how exposure precedes collapse, how mercy hardens when it is resisted, and how false confidence turns into stubborn defiance. The warnings are clear. The line has been drawn. And the cost of resistance is rising.
